


3-Card Combination
Seeking Wisdom in Collaboration
This combination highlights the journey of self-discovery and the importance of communication in collaborative efforts. The Hermit encourages introspection, while the Page of Swords brings a youthful curiosity, and the Three of Pentacles emphasizes the significance of teamwork and shared goals.
The Hermit
Upright: soul searching, introspection, solitude, inner guidance
Reversed: isolation, loneliness, withdrawal
Page of Swords
Upright: curiosity, ideas, restless, witty, communicative
Reversed: all talk no action, haste, deception
Three of Pentacles
Upright: teamwork, collaboration, learning, implementation
Reversed: lack of teamwork, disorganized, group conflict
All Upright
When all three cards are upright, they suggest a time for reflection that leads to clarity in communication and collaboration. The Hermit urges you to seek inner wisdom, while the Page of Swords encourages you to ask questions and express your thoughts with honesty. The Three of Pentacles reinforces that your insights will be valuable in collaborative settings, allowing for growth and development among peers.
The Hermit Reversed
The Hermit reversed may indicate a struggle with isolation or a reluctance to seek help from others. This can lead to confusion and a feeling of being lost in your journey. It serves as a reminder to open up and seek guidance rather than retreating inward.
Page of Swords Reversed
The Page of Swords reversed can signify misinformation or misunderstandings in communication. It may indicate a tendency to be overly critical or hasty in your judgments, which can hinder effective collaboration. This card cautions against jumping to conclusions without fully understanding the perspectives of others.
Three of Pentacles Reversed
The Three of Pentacles reversed points to difficulties in teamwork or a lack of recognition for contributions. It can suggest that the collaborative efforts are not functioning smoothly, leading to frustration and lack of progress. This card reminds you to address any discord and to foster open communication among team members.
All Reversed
When all three cards are reversed, the reading warns of isolation, misunderstandings, and ineffective collaboration. There may be a sense of confusion and disconnection from the group, leading to stagnation in personal or professional growth. It is essential to confront these issues openly to realign and move forward.
Love & Relationships
In love, this combination suggests a need for clear communication and understanding between partners. If conflicts arise, they may stem from misunderstandings or a lack of openness. Taking time for introspection can help clarify your feelings and improve connections.
Career & Finances
In a career context, these cards indicate potential challenges in teamwork and communication. It is crucial to address any misunderstandings and to seek clarity in your discussions with colleagues. By fostering a collaborative spirit and valuing each member's input, progress can be achieved.
Advice
To navigate this combination effectively, prioritize open communication and seek input from others. Take time for self-reflection to clarify your thoughts before expressing them. Embrace collaboration, as it will enhance your projects and lead to greater success.
